With the growth in robotic innovations, robots are finding their way into the hospitality industry. In 2015, the Henn-na Hotel in Japan was the first and only hotel that is almost entirely operated by robots. In March 2017, the Henn-na Hotel celebrated opening of its second location in Tokyo and plans to expand domestically as well as internationally within the next five years by addition of 100 more properties. In June 2015, the Ghent Marriott Hotel in Belgium introduced its new concierge staff member "Mario", a humanoid robot. "Mario" can speak 19 languages, answers guest's questions, and entertains with dance moves. Marriott International has also incorporated room service delivery robots in multiple locations of its other brands. Hilton McLean Hotel in Virginia adopted "Connie" powered by IBM's human mimicking Watson computer (Hilton and IBM Pilot). Robots Kill What Hospitality Is About:

Words hospitality and service are used interchangeably and thought of as complimentary or interlinked by mistake (Golubovskaya et al.). There is a fine line between hospitality and service. Hospitality is about looking out and making an effort to understand others rather than looking in. The ability to make people feel welcomed, valued, expected, and included is hospitality. Service is what you do for someone such as serving a meal; however, hospitality is how your behavior makes the guest feel after you served the meal. In order for hotel staff to be considered hospitable they need to demonstrate caring for the guest's happiness and quality of experience (Golubovskaya et al.). A combination of hospitality and service impacts the guest's experience; however, a great service is never recognizable without the hospitality aspect as that is what brings emotional connection, valued by humans, to the experience. A facial expression as simple as a smile can make a difference in the guest's experience and satisfaction level (Otterbring, 284). Robots can efficiently perform the service portion by checking guest in/out, answering questions, and delivering room service but they can never interact hospitably with the guests due to their lack of emotion.

A welcoming mindset is essential and demonstrative of what is expected of a hospitable behavior. The welcoming mindset elements are openness (willingness to deal with challenges and come up with an efficient alternative in a limited time), curiosity (interaction with the guest to build a relationship and make relative recommendations), being non-judgmental, humility (demonstrate the extent a guest is being valued), respect, presence, and dialogue (developing a conversation to understand the guest's needs and emotions). In hospitality, everything evolves around how well emotions are interpreted and responded to. Robots fall short on demonstrating the welcoming mindset, as they are only highly sophisticated computer programs yet unable to make emotional connections on human level.

Robotic Technology Advantages

Robots Enhance Efficiency and Security:

Henn-na Hotel has implemented robots in ways that increase efficiency and security. Replacement of staff with robots has cut costs by ¾ and cost efficiency has enhanced as a result. Instead of a bellhop an electric porter will carry luggage and leads the way to the guest's room while showing a movie on its screen that entertains the guest. Robots deliver room service and give a call once they are at the door that increases time efficiency. Self check-in kiosks are equipped with facial authentication enabling keyless entry that increases security. Henn-na hotel has also implemented a high tech system that would monitor how hot or cold the guest is to change the room temperature accordingly. Working at a hotel, I have encountered times when the bellman is not available and the guest is left to carry his/her own luggage to the room. The electrical porter leads the way to the guest's room that resolves the issue of confusion and makes the service smoother. Guest's are not always willing to talk to room service to place an order due to language barriers; so, the delivery robot enables them to order digitally and get a phone call when the order is at the door. The temperature monitor is also an excellent service that positively affects guest's experience. All of the features mentioned above in regards to what robots bring to hotels are evident of an increase in service efficiency.

Room security is enhanced since keycards are no longer in use the entrance to the guest's room will be impossible without the facial recognition. Working at a hotel, we are constantly monitoring our systems to correctly input the check-in/check-out dates into the keycards to prevent unauthorized entry to any of the rooms. The facial recognition makes room entry personalized and secured. With the face recognition feature, intruders would no longer have a chance to enter a room with stolen keycards. The increased security provides guests with the peace of mind to leave behind their valuable items at the hotel rooms.

The opposing views claim that implementation of robots enhances efficiency, security, and performance. One cannot deny that implementation of robots enhances cost efficiency by cutting on labor costs. Even though it seems like hotels save money by replacing staff with robots it raises two implications.

  1. The money saved on labor will negatively affect the guest's experience because robots do not have emotions to demonstrate hospitable behavior. Ultimately, the dissatisfaction turns into lower revenues in the long run as guests would not come back.
  2. Implementation of robots comes with high initial purchasing costs, high maintenance costs, and short life span. The costs hotels are saving on labor are reinvested in robots and at times they have to spend more than what they are saving. For example, the room service delivery robot costs about $73,088 and has a life span of 8 years.

At the same time, service efficiency is increased by addition of great features such as electric porter, robot room service delivery, and the high-tech air conditioning. On one hand, security is improved through implementation of face recognition instead of keycards that prevents unauthorized entries with stolen keycards. On the other hand, implementation of robots severely impacts security, as robots cannot comprehend emotions, body language, and are not capable to detect suspicious behaviors to report to 911.
